How Common Is The Last Name Mazilkin? popularity and diffusion
The surname Mazilkin is the 671,677th most common last name on a worldwide basis It is held by approximately 1 in 16,376,508 people. This last name is predominantly found in Europe, where 82 percent of Mazilkin live; 82 percent live in Eastern Europe and 82 percent live in East Slavic Europe.
The surname is most commonly occurring in Russia, where it is borne by 412 people, or 1 in 349,813. In Russia it is most prevalent in: Moscow Oblast, where 17 percent are found, Saratov Oblast, where 14 percent are found and Samara Oblast, where 10 percent are found. Aside from Russia Mazilkin exists in 4 countries. It is also found in Belarus, where 4 percent are found and Kazakhstan, where 2 percent are found.
